It is here that more than anywhere else Japanese efficiency is on display, alongside the sheer …Feb 1, 2023 · Shinjuku Station has over 200 exits and 53 platforms so it is easy to get overwhelmed. The four major access points for the station are the West Gate, East Gate, South Gate and New South Gate. There are underground passageways that run north-south and east-west. Aug 13, 2020 · Shinjuku Station opening hours. The station is open 24 hours a day; 365 days a year but most trains in Japan stop running at 12 midnight or 1am, starting again about 5am so the station is quiet at night with many shops closed. Coin lockers at Shinjuku Station can be found throughout the enormous complex of the main JR Shinjuku Station as well as its satellite rail, subway and bus stations including the Odakyu and Keio railways. They are operated by various companies but the prices generally range from 100 to 800 yen depending on size; some are large enough to store ...
